Etienne Albert is a highly accomplished and experienced entrepreneur with an impressive background in management, information technologies, and engineering. He completed his Master's degree in Management, Information Technologies at Aix-Marseille Graduate School of Management - IAE and his Master of Engineering - MEng at 3iL - Ecole d'ingénieurs en informatique - Limoges / Rodez.
He is currently the CTO and co-founder of SnackThis, a successful startup he helped launch. Prior to this, he was the Director of Software Engineering at GoPro, where he played a key role in the development of cutting-edge software solutions. Albert is also known for having co-founded Stupeflix, where he helped develop a popular video editing tool.
With over a decade of experience in the technology industry, he has held various technical and leadership roles at different organizations such as Exalead.
